عنوان انگلیسی مقاله ISI
IgG levels against 13-valent pneumococcal conjugate vaccine serotypes in non pneumococcal conjugate vaccine immunized healthy Japanese and intravenous immunoglobulin preparations

چکیده انگلیسی
No studies showed specific antibody levels against all serotypes covered by 13-valent pneumococcal conjugate vaccine (PCV13) among polyclonal intravenous immunoglobulin (IVIG) products. Our study aimed to assess whether we could expect the efficacy of IVIG therapy for invasive pneumococcal disease (IPD) and to clarify the age group which should be recommended for IVIG therapy in case of IPD. Serotype-specific immunoglobulin G (IgG) levels against PCV13 serotypes were measured in four IVIGs which were produced from Japanese donors who were not immunized with any pneumococcal conjugate vaccines (PCVs), and in the serum of 160 non-PCV immunized Japanese subjects, by enzyme-linked immunosorbent assay. The functional opsonic activities of the IVIGs against serotypes 6B and 19A were assessed by a multiplexed opsonophagocytic killing assay. Japanese infants aged <2 years had a geometric mean IgG concentration of <0.35 μg/ml against several serotypes. Serotype-specific IgG concentrations varied among IVIGs. In general, IgG antibodies against serotypes 6A, 14 and 19A were higher in each IVIG. Although opsonization indices also varied among preparations, each IVIG had the ability to opsonize both serotypes 6B and 19A. This study suggests that routine immunization with PCV is important for prevention of IPD, especially for children <2 years old and IVIGs might be effective for IPD patients.
